F\u00e9lix probably became its head after the partnership between Henri Charles Ren\u00e9 Joubert and Jules Joubert was dissolved in 1898. After 1914 the showroom closed, and until F\u00e9lix Joubert\u2019s retirement in 1932, the business concentrated on restoration work. He was an extraordinarily versatile and gifted craftsman, who was referred to by J. H. Duveen as the \u2018Chelsea Wizard\u2019. The drawing appears black through the white preparation. The flesh is white over black with a pale mauve wash applied over parts of the faces and limbs.The circular jewels are foiled with presumed silver paillons. The surface is slightly rippled and almost mat.The counter-enamel is not visible.\nThe Virgin Mary is seated in the centre, looking down at the dead Christ who lies across her knees with his right arm hanging down, and his left extended but only partly visible. The Virgin\u2019s  right hand is raised, and she supports Christ\u2019s right shoulder with her left hand. Christ\u2019s left hand is held by Mary Magdalen, who stands on the right holding a jar of ointment in her right hand. St John stands on the left looking towards the others. Both he and the Magdalene are shown three-quarter view with their heads in profile.\nChrist wears a green head band and a brown cloth round his loins. The Virgin has a mulbery halo with gold rays and eight alternately green and blue jewels. She wears a dark blue cloak over a mulbery gown. Mary Magdalene has waist-length pale brown and gold wavy hair, and wears a green turban-like cap, and a pale purple cloak over a green dress. St John has shoulder-length golden hair, and a green halo with six alternately mulberry and blue jewels. wears a mulberry gown and has a pale blue cloth over his right arm. All have white flesh shaded in grey.\nBehind the figures is a niche with a trefoil arch rising from cylindrical columns with carved capitals and bases. The columns are blue and have three jewels on their capitals and two on their bases. The trefoil arch has a jewel on a trefoil on the two angles. The words \u2018O(insert a large n)  OVO AVER\u2019 are inscribed in gold on the wall of the niche. The lower part is scattered with gold dots over a black ground. The area within the trefoil arch is blue.\nThe plaque is set into a gilt-metal frame with a wire rope edge on the front partly covered by teeth folded over from the back which hold it in place. The frame covers the reverse completely and has  a vertically hinged prop, pierced by two groups of three holes. Its authenticity has been doubted but the degree of damage to its edges suggests that it is probably genuine, but heavily restored."}],"precision":"circa","value":"1500"}],"maker":[{"@link":{"qualifier":"probably workshop of","role":[{"value":"maker"}],"type":"reference"},"admin":{"id":"agent-88154","uid":"adlib-agent-88154","uuid":"fb2f6872-99ae-3003-8dd4-953d30c3a7dc"},"summary_title":"Master of the Orl\u00e9ans Triptych"}],"note":[{"value":"Plaques of this arched form were sometimes used as paxes, but few have retained their handle. Others were set into small free-standing frames, or were framed and hung at the head of the owner\u2019s bed, as an image de chevet."},{"value":"The composition is closely related to a Piet\u00e0 in the Hermitage, St Petersburg, which has a similar iconography but with a tau Cross and landscape in the background, and was attributed to the Master of the Orleans Triptych by Marquet Vasselot. (see Documentation). It differs from the Fitzwilliam\u2019s in three other iconographical details: the Magdelene has a jewelled halo, St John is shown three-quarter face instead of in profile, and there is a flower near the lower left corner. Another plaque in the Hermitage has analogous icongraphy and was alsoformerly attributed to the Master of the Orleans triptych. (see Documentation, Rapp\u00e9 and Boulkina, 2005). A plaque of this subject, presumably deriving from a shared source, but much more naively delineated, and with the group in a room with an ogee arch above is in the Louvre, OA 4011 (see Documentation, Baratte, 2000). All four plaques have a Mary Magdalene who wears a turban-like cap, fashionable in the mid to late 15th century, which distinguishes them from another series of plaques on which she it hatless and vaseless. She also appears in this way on the right wing of a triptych by the Master of the Orleans Triptych in the Hermitage (F 275), and in the Crucifixion forming the central panel of the triptych attributed to the workshop of Nardon P\u00e9nicaud at Bourges. This type of headdress went out of fashion by the early sixteenth century but continued to be worn by Mary Magdalene in works of art in which she was not depicted with her hair hanging loosely about her shoulders."},{"value":"The unidentified enameller known as the Master of the Orl\u00e9ans Triptych was named by J.J.
